Perform high quality diagnostic CT procedures while applying radiation protection principles and administering contrast media according to departmental protocols. This role involves communicating effectively with patients, maintaining confidentiality, and adapting to dynamic healthcare environments.
Responsibilities
- Perform high quality Diagnostic CT procedures
- Apply principles of radiation protection to minimize exposure to patient
- Identify and administer correct contrast media per departmental protocol
- Use and maintain aseptic technique, accurately draw up sterile contrast media and other solutions
- Maintain knowledge of and observe universal precautions and all other precautions
- Respond to patients changing physical conditions
- Legibly complete protocol sheets and document own actions and patient responses
- Move patients safely from transportation devices to and from the CT table
- Move heavy equipment such as a portable CT scanner
- Receive, relay, and document verbal, written, and electronic orders in the patient's medical record
Requirements
- Current ARRT registration
- Compliance with State of Michigan Department of Licensing and Regulatory Affairs CT installations ionizing radiation Rules
- Compliance with American College of Radiology CT Accreditation Program requirements
- Ability to effectively communicate with patients
- Understanding and application of Guest Relations skills and excellent customer service skills
- Patient confidentiality
- Excellent collaboration skills
- Ability to function effectively under dynamic and stressful conditions
- Adaptability to changing environments
- Dependability
- Excellent social and communication skills
- Demonstrated critical thinking skills, ingenuity, creativity and integrity
- Demonstrated understanding with all age-appropriate guidelines for communication, positioning, radiation dose and radiation protection
- Ability to move patients safely
- Ability to move heavy equipment
- Dexterity using fine motor skills
- Strong attention to detail
Qualifications
- Graduation from a school of radiology technology or an equivalent combination of education and experience
- Reasonable experience in diagnostic radiography or computerized tomography
Nice to Have
- CT certification
- Previous CT experience
- PACS Experience
- Proficient computer skills
- EPIC experience

About Michigan Medicine
Michigan Medicine is one of the largest health care complexes in the world and has been the site of many groundbreaking medical and technological advancements. It is comprised of over 30,000 employees and aims to attract, inspire, and develop outstanding people in medicine, sciences, and healthcare.
